The Importance of Marine Fenders: Exploring Their Role in Port and Harbour Safety

Marine fenders are a critical component of port and harbour safety, protecting vessels and infrastructure from damage caused by impact and friction during docking and mooring operations. Without properly designed and maintained marine fenders, the safety and efficiency of port operations can be compromised, leading to costly accidents and delays.

In a port environment, the need for effective marine fender systems cannot be understated. Vessels of all sizes and types, from container ships to cruise liners, require a safe and secure berth to facilitate loading and unloading of cargo and passengers. The weight and momentum of these vessels, combined with the effects of tides, currents, and winds, can create significant forces that place immense strain on port structures and mooring equipment.

Marine fenders act as a cushion between the vessel and the port infrastructure, absorbing the energy generated during the docking process and reducing the risk of damage to both the vessel and the port. By providing a compliant interface between the two, marine fenders help to distribute the loads more evenly, reducing the stress on both the vessel and the port structure.

In addition to protecting port infrastructure, marine fenders also play a crucial role in ensuring the safety of vessel crew and passengers. By minimizing the impact of vessel movements during docking and mooring, marine fenders can help prevent accidents and injuries, ensuring that port operations remain safe and efficient.

There are several types of marine fenders available, including pneumatic, foam, and rubber fenders, each with their own unique characteristics and advantages. The choice of fender type and configuration will depend on a range of factors, including vessel size, weight, and speed, as well as the characteristics of the port environment, such as water depth, currents, and wave conditions.

The installation and maintenance of marine fender systems must be carried out to the highest standards to ensure their continued effectiveness and longevity. Regular inspections and maintenance are essential to identify any damage or wear that may compromise the performance of the fender system, and to replace or repair any damaged or worn components as necessary.

In conclusion, the importance of marine fenders in port and harbour safety cannot be overstated. Without effective fender systems, the risks of vessel damage, port infrastructure damage, and personal injury increase significantly. As such, the selection, installation, and maintenance of marine fender systems must be given the highest priority to ensure safe and efficient port operations.
